The BookViral Review: New Age Self-help books are ten a penny but the truly intelligent and worthwhile ones are sadly something of a rarity. That’s why when we find them these are the ones we turn to whenever when we find ourselves veering off course and Turning Your Happiness on from Norma Nikutowski certainly falls into the latter category.
Changing our perspectives, whether it’s on our homes, jobs or our relationships, can often seem an impossible task but when it comes to Happiness Nikutowski has penned a powerful and thought-provoking read. Smart and decidedly unpretentious, from the moment you start reading, you know you are in the hands of a passionate and candid writer whose words get to the heart of what happiness is. And more importantly how we can invite more of it into our lives.
Framing it within the context of her own experiences she offers powerful insights into the nature of happiness and how we can turn our happiness on to create a positive mental attitude and a vibrant force through which we can achieve a real sense of balance and contentment. Particularly poignant are Chapter 2 – Detours to Happiness in which we are reminded we cannot change our past, but we can create our present and future and Chapter 8 – The Habits of Happy People. More importantly, Nikutowski underpins her thoughts by sharing Action Steps that when employed can help us to create our own framework for happiness and encourage reflection on the kind of future we want to build for ourselves.
A motivational and practical handbook for embracing happiness and using it as a positive force in our lives, Turn Your Happiness On is highly recommended.
